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ients:
- 2 1/2 cups (600 ml) shredded coconut
- 1 cup (240 ml) sweetened condensed milk
- 8 ounces (226 grams) white or semi-sweet chocolate, melted
Sweet Enhancers:
- 1 cup (240 ml) powdered sugar
- 1/2 teaspoon (2.5 ml) vanilla extract
Optional Texture Addition:
- 1/2 cup (120 ml) chopped nuts
Instructions
- In a spacious mixing bowl, combine shredded coconut, sweetened condensed milk, pure vanilla extract, powdered sugar, and chopped nuts to create a cohesive, slightly tacky mixture.
- Using clean hands, gently shape the mixture into uniform small spheres, placing each delicate truffle on a parchment-lined baking tray.
- Transfer the tray to the freezer and chill truffles for approximately 30 minutes, allowing them to firm up and maintain their perfect round shape.
- Prepare the chocolate coating by carefully melting chocolate in a microwave-safe bowl, heating in short 30-second bursts and stirring between intervals until achieving a smooth, glossy consistency.
- Remove truffles from freezer and carefully submerge each one into the melted chocolate, using a fork or toothpick to ensure complete and even coverage.
- Allow chocolate-coated truffles to set at room temperature or expedite the process by placing them in the refrigerator until the chocolate hardens completely.
Notes
- Customize Texture Add more powdered sugar for firmer truffles or less for a softer, creamier bite.
- Nut-Free Alternative Skip nuts or replace with seeds like sunflower or pumpkin for allergy-friendly version.
- Chocolate Variation Use white, dark, or milk chocolate for different flavor profiles and visual appeal.
- Storage Hack Keep truffles in airtight container in refrigerator for up to one week, maintaining their delightful texture and taste.
